## Environments — Seatline Renderer

The Seatline service renders seat maps for the Marivelle Playhouse booking flow. There are three environments: sandbox (synthetic venues, safe for testing holds), staging (a weekly copy of production layouts), and production. Support should reproduce customer-reported rendering issues in staging first, since sandbox venues lack balcony tiers. Each environment uses its own tile cache and layout schema version, so results can differ. The values currently in effect for production are listed below.

settings of kageg-hahaf:
[gilix]
port = 6379
team = rusael
host = gilix.braskstack.local
region = upper-4
access_code = ac_9ca8f6
timeout_ms = 1500

[ ] Key ceremony step 6 — Ledgerwick user-module split. Before signing the extraction release, confirm the new Identity service's token-signing keypair was generated on the air-gapped machine and witnessed by two reviewers. Verify the monolith's legacy user module is flagged read-only and the migration checksum matches the ceremony record. Record the key fingerprint in the ledger. If the sealed envelope must be opened early, authenticate using the recovery passphrase below.

strongbox words: raldor-eliir-lamael

# Resizr CLI — env configuration for the release manager.
# This file drives the batch image-resize pipeline used in Hollowpine builds.
# RESIZR_CONCURRENCY caps worker threads; keep it at 4 on the shared runner.
# RESIZR_OUTPUT_DIR must exist before the job starts or the CLI aborts.
# Uploads to the Tarnbay asset bucket require an access token.
# The token is defined on the line that follows.

vault entry, fadup-tagag: RELAY_SECRET8=2fd92179